The Hunt of the Dwarfs, fresco from Pompeii, c1st century BC-1st century AD. Pompeii was buried under a thick layer of volcanic ash by a catastrophic eruption of Vesuvius in 79 AD. The site of the town was rediscovered in 1748, and subsequent excavations revealed buildings and artefacts in a remarkably well preserved state. From the Naples National Museum

This print showcases "The Hunt of the Dwarfs" a remarkable fresco from Pompeii dating back to the 1st century BC-1st century AD. Pompeii, an ancient Roman city, was tragically buried under layers of volcanic ash during the catastrophic eruption of Mount Vesuvius in 79 AD. However, its rediscovery in 1748 led to extensive excavations that unveiled astonishingly well-preserved buildings and artifacts. Displayed at the Naples National Museum, this colorful painting depicts a scene of hunting in ancient Rome. The artwork portrays skilled hunters engaged in their pursuit while dwarf figures accompany them on this adventurous expedition. The attention to detail and vibrant colors used by the unknown creator bring life to this historical masterpiece.
